Abstract
A new distinct variety of grapevine named ‘ARD51’ abundantly forms attractive crunchy and juicy seedless berries with a red skin coloration, lax density and large clusters which display a natural sweet flavor, the fruit commonly is ready for harvesting during July in San Joaquin Valley of Central California, U.S.A., and displays good eating qualities as a table grape, the fruit firmness renders the fruit well amenable for handling, shipping, and storage.
Claims (1)
1. A new and distinct grapevine plant, botanically known as Vitis vinifera , identified as ‘ARD51’, substantially as shown and described herein.
